Common IRS notices we handle:
CP2000 – income mismatch
CP12 – math error, refund adjustment
CP14 – unpaid balance
12C – missing documentation (e.g. 8962 for ACA)
CP136 – estimated tax penalty
LT11 – final notice of intent to levy
